Set dosa recipe
Set dose is a type of South Indian dosa that's thicker and softer than the usual crispy dosa. Here's a simple recipe:
Ingredients:
For the Batter:
5 Glass Ration rice
1 glass urad dal ( black gram)
2 glass Poha
1/2 tsp salt (or to taste)
Water (as needed)
Oil
Instructions:
Soak the Ingredients:
Rinse the rice, urad dal, and poha thoroughly.
Soak them together in plenty of water for 8-10 hours or overnight.
Grind the Batter:
Drain the soaked ingredients.
In a blender or wet grinder, add the soaked ingredients and a little water. Grind to a smooth batter. The batter should be slightly thicker than for regular dosas.
. The batter should be of pouring consistency.
Ferment the Batter:
Transfer the batter to a large bowl and cover it with a cloth or plastic wrap.
Let it ferment in a warm place for 8-12 hours or until it has risen and has a slightly sour smell.
Prepare the Dosa:
Heat a non-stick or cast-iron pan over medium heat.
Lightly grease the pan with a little oil.
Pour a ladleful of batter onto the pan and spread it slightly to form a thick round. The dosa should be about 1/4 inch thick.
Cook on medium heat until bubbles form on the surface, and the edges start to lift. You can cover it with a lid to ensure it cooks through.
Flip and cook for another minute if desired, or serve it as is.
Serve:
Serve hot with Vegetable Sagu, coconut chutney, sambar, or any other side dish of your choice.
Enjoy your set dosa!
